[Asia Economy Reporter Park Jong-il] Dobong-gu (Mayor Lee Dong-jin) will hold an online agenda briefing session for Cooperative Governance Dobong for about one hour starting at 3 PM on the 10th.
This briefing session, prepared to enhance understanding of cooperative governance agendas and expand participation in the forum as part of the community innovation plan project, will be conducted live online via the YouTube channel ‘Cooperative Governance Dobong’.
Anyone interested in the 2021 Cooperative Governance Forum agenda in the local community can participate.
Those who wish to participate can pre-register by phone, and participation is also possible on the day through the ‘Cooperative Governance Dobong’ YouTube channel.
During the Cooperative Governance Dobong agenda briefing, the 2021 Cooperative Governance Forum process and participation methods will be introduced, providing an opportunity to review the Cooperative Governance Dobong agenda.
A Q&A session with participants will also be held.
Meanwhile, under the vision of ‘A Greater Cooperative Governance Dobong Created Together,’ Dobong-gu has been leading the establishment and reflection of sustainable policies through citizen participation and public-private cooperation since the consultation and approval of the 2020 community innovation plan implementation plan. In August 2021, Dobong-gu established the community innovation plan and is currently promoting 10 major selected projects.
Mayor Lee Dong-jin of Dobong-gu stated, “We aim to actively revitalize the cooperative public discourse platform to discover community-based agendas and expand opportunities for deliberation and discussion,” adding, “Through these processes, I hope our district’s public-private cooperative governance capabilities will grow and the effectiveness of solving local community issues will increase.”
